Open-Awesome
CategoriesAlternativesStacksSelf-HostedExplore
Open-Awesome

© 2026 Open-Awesome. Curated for the developer elite.

TermsPrivacyAboutGitHubRSS
  1. Home
  2. Tags
  3. Cli Tool

Cli Tool

566 projects

Showing 36 of 566 projects

ttystudio
ttystudioJavaScript

A terminal-to-GIF/APNG recorder with no external dependencies, capable of recording over SSH.

#term-js#font-rendering#screencast
Stars3.2k
Forks93
Last commit8 years ago
ttystudio
ttystudioJavaScript

A terminal-to-GIF/APNG recorder with built-in encoding, no external dependencies, and remote recording capability.

#term-js#cli-tool#terminal-recording
Stars3.2k
Forks93
Last commit8 years ago
dry
dryGo

A terminal-based application to manage Docker containers, images, networks, and Swarm clusters with a keyboard-driven interface.

#docker-engine#devops#terminal-tui
Stars3.2k
Forks103
Last commit15 days ago
bacon
baconRust

A background code checker for Rust that runs alongside your editor and notifies you of warnings, errors, or test failures.

#development-workflow#compilation#check
Stars3.2k
Forks120
Last commit10 days ago
assh
asshGo

A transparent SSH wrapper that adds regex, aliases, gateways, dynamic hostnames, and hooks to your SSH client.

#gateway-ssh#devops#proxy
Stars3.2k
Forks159
Last commit3 days ago
Wrangler
WranglerRust

A deprecated CLI tool for building, deploying, and managing Cloudflare Workers (version 1).

#kv-store#deployment#cloudflare-workers
Stars3.2k
Forks332
Last commit2 years ago
Teller
TellerRust

A universal secret manager CLI for developers that centralizes secrets from multiple providers and prevents secret sprawl.

#environment-variables#rust-lang#secrets-management
Stars3.2k
Forks197
Last commit2 months ago
i18n-node
i18n-nodeJavaScript

A lightweight Node.js translation module with dynamic JSON storage, supporting common __('...') syntax.

#web-app#json-storage#internationalization
Stars3.1k
Forks420
Last commit1 month ago
PSI
PSIJavaScript

A Node.js CLI and library for running Google PageSpeed Insights performance tests with formatted reporting.

#performance-testing#cli-tool#web-performance
Stars3.1k
Forks123
Last commit5 years ago
xLearn
xLearnC++

A high-performance, easy-to-use, and scalable machine learning package for linear models, factorization machines, and field-aware factorization machines.

#ffm#high-performance#python-library
Stars3.1k
Forks515
Last commit2 years ago
HardenTools
HardenToolsGo

A Windows security tool that reduces the attack surface by disabling risky features in Windows, Office, Adobe Reader, and LibreOffice.

#microsoft-office#libreoffice#windows-security
Stars3.1k
Forks258
Last commit8 months ago
web-ext
web-extJavaScript

A command line tool to build, run, test, and sign WebExtensions for Firefox and other browsers.

#developer-tools#browser-extensions#browser-extension
Stars3.1k
Forks376
Last commit21 hours ago
Dnote
DnoteGo

A simple, portable command-line notebook with optional self-hosted sync, storing notes in a single SQLite file.

#personal-knowledge-base#developer-tools#notebook
Stars3.0k
Forks122
Last commit1 month ago
bimg
bimgGo

Go package for fast high-level image processing using libvips C bindings.

#resize#png#high-performance
Stars3.0k
Forks348
Last commit1 year ago
whisper-standalone-win
whisper-standalone-win

Standalone executables of OpenAI's Whisper and Faster-Whisper for speech-to-text transcription without Python dependencies.

#media-processing#faster-whisper#asr
Stars3.0k
Forks163
Last commit5 months ago
nrm
nrmTypeScript

A CLI tool to quickly switch between npm registries like npm, cnpm, taobao, yarn, and custom registries.

#developer-tools#npm#workflow-automation
Stars3.0k
Forks255
Last commit9 months ago
data-diff
data-diffPython

Fast tool for comparing datasets within or across SQL databases to identify differences.

#database#python-library#data-science
Stars3.0k
Forks305
Last commit1 year ago
wdt
wdtC++

A high-performance embedded library and CLI tool for multi-TCP data transfer between systems at near-hardware speeds.

#c-plus-plus-library#network-throughput#high-performance
Stars3.0k
Forks390
Last commit1 month ago
runlike
runlikePython

Generates Docker run commands from existing containers, saving time on manual command reconstruction.

#devops#container-inspection#sysadmin
Stars2.9k
Forks167
Last commit4 months ago
LLM Harbor
LLM HarborTypeScript

A CLI and companion app that spins up a complete, pre-wired local LLM stack with hundreds of services using a single command.

#ai#developer-tools#llm-stack
Stars2.9k
Forks197
Last commit8 days ago
cost-of-modules
cost-of-modulesJavaScript

Analyze npm dependencies to identify which ones are causing bloat and slowing down install times.

#developer-tools#npm#install-speed
Stars2.9k
Forks41
Last commit2 years ago
markdown-pdf
markdown-pdfJavaScript

A Node.js module that converts Markdown files to PDFs with customizable styling and preprocessing.

#template#converter#streaming-api
Stars2.9k
Forks255
Last commit2 years ago
SQL Formatter
SQL FormatterTypeScript

A JavaScript library for pretty-printing SQL queries across multiple database dialects.

#developer-tools#vscode-extension#n1ql
Stars2.8k
Forks446
Last commit28 days ago
markdown2
markdown2Python

A fast and complete Python implementation of Markdown with optional extras for extended syntax.

#python-library#syntax-highlighting#html-generation
Stars2.8k
Forks446
Last commit27 days ago
FastAPI template
FastAPI templatePython

A highly configurable FastAPI project generator with CLI/TUI support, offering database, ORM, API type, and integration choices.

#fastapi#alembic#orm
Stars2.8k
Forks237
Last commit2 days ago
react-native-rename
react-native-renameJavaScript

A CLI tool to rename React Native apps with a single command, updating project files and bundle identifiers.

#ios#bundle-identifier#android
Stars2.8k
Forks268
Last commit9 months ago
ralph-orchestrator
ralph-orchestratorRust

A hat-based orchestration framework that keeps AI agents in a loop until a task is complete, supporting multiple backends and human interaction.

#ai-agents-framework#task-automation#ai
Stars2.8k
Forks255
Last commit6 hours ago
bundle-audit
bundle-auditRuby

A security audit tool for Ruby projects that checks Gemfile.lock for vulnerable gem versions and insecure sources.

#dependency-checker#patch-management#bundler-audit
Stars2.7k
Forks245
Last commit4 months ago
weathr
weathrRust

A terminal weather app with ASCII animations driven by real-time weather data.

#rust-lang#geolocation#terminal
Stars2.7k
Forks97
Last commit25 days ago
iredis
iredisPython

An interactive terminal client for Redis with auto-completion, syntax highlighting, and safety features for production use.

#developer-tools#redis#redis-client
Stars2.7k
Forks117
Last commit9 days ago
yagmail
yagmailPython

A Python library for sending emails conveniently via Gmail/SMTP with minimal code.

#hacktoberfest#hacktoberfest2021#attachments
Stars2.7k
Forks267
Last commit3 years ago
Translator
TranslatorPython

A Python library providing free, unified access to 39+ translation services like Google, DeepL, and Baidu.

#caiyun#youdao#sogou
Stars2.7k
Forks253
Last commit2 months ago
Robo
RoboPHP

A modern PHP task runner for automating common development tasks like asset processing, testing, and deployment.

#deployment#devops#cli-tool
Stars2.7k
Forks306
Last commit5 months ago
rmpc
rmpcRust

A modern, configurable terminal-based MPD client with album art support via various terminal image protocols.

#music#mpdclient#terminal-graphics
Stars2.7k
Forks91
Last commit18 hours ago
patat
patatHaskell

A terminal-based presentation tool that renders markdown and other formats using Pandoc, with live reload and speaker notes.

#haskell#terminal-presentation#speaker-notes
Stars2.7k
Forks66
Last commit2 months ago
enhancd
enhancdShell

An enhanced cd command integrated with a command line fuzzy finder for interactive directory navigation.

#productivity#directory-navigation#fish
Stars2.7k
Forks112
Last commit1 year ago
PreviousPage 11 of 16Next

Related Tags

Community-curated · Updated weekly · 100% open source

Found a gem we're missing?

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.

Submit a projectStar on GitHub
#Developer Tools113
#Go102
#Cli90
#Rust89
#Nodejs81
#Devops79
#Docker73
#Golang66
#Cross Platform63
#Automation58
#Command Line58
#Python54